The beginning
Rose & Romance carries a name that suggests something timeless and tender, perhaps even sweet. The fragrance itself takes a different approach, delivering its romanticism with a knowing wit that feels both modern and sincere. Where one might expect a straightforward floral declaration, the composition unfolds with unexpected complexity. Tuberose, jasmine, and hyacinth lead the narrative, weaving together white petals and green stems into a story that feels both intimate and alive. The rose itself appears later, emerging quietly from beneath the other florals, present but never dominant. Sandalwood and musk anchor the composition, providing warmth that settles close to the skin. It is, in its own way, a rose by another name.
The pyramid is worth pausing on. White florals don't always play well together, tuberose can overwhelm, jasmine can turn sour, hyacinth can go aquatic and flat. What keeps this from becoming a single-note concentration is the bergamot opening and the way the green notes thread through the heart. The bergamot doesn't just brighten the tuberose. It gives the white florals somewhere to stand before they deepen. The hyacinth in the base does similar work, it keeps the sandalwood from going fully creamy, adds a green lift that extends the freshness rather than letting it collapse into sweetness. The result is a composition that holds together on skin rather than falling apart into separate notes.
The evolution
Rose & Romance opens with a bright, almost dewy quality as bergamot and tuberose arrive together, the citrus lifting the rich white petals with airy precision. The heart of the fragrance shifts as jasmine and musk settle in, creating warmth and softness where the green sharpness once lived. The transition feels intimate, creamy, and quietly luxurious. As the base develops, hyacinth, rose, and sandalwood emerge gradually, the sandalwood lingering longest to provide a close, creamy warmth that remains on the skin through the dry-down. The fragrance evolves from crisp opening to tender heart to lingering warmth, each phase blending smoothly into the next without harsh edges or sudden drops.
